Introduction

Product image 1

Product image 4

The Methane Cracking Educational Unit Operations Pilot Plant is an integrated, bench-scale teaching system designed for university laboratories to demonstrate catalytic hydrocarbon conversion, gas-phase chemical reactions, and process control. It provides engineering students with hands-on experience in high-temperature catalytic cracking, mass and heat transfer, and product gas management within a safe, controlled environment.

Key Teaching Functions and Advantages

  • Multi-Zone Thermal Control Practice: Hands-on study of temperature profiles along the catalyst bed using three-stage programmable heating up to 1000°C.
  • Precision Gas-Phase Fluid Dynamics: Practical training in gas flow manipulation and mixing using integrated high-precision mass flow controllers.
  • Real-time Process Automation: Direct exposure to industrial-style human-machine interfaces (HMI) with data logging and cloud-based monitoring.
  • Industrial-Grade Safety Design: Comprehensive safety interlocks, including automated over-temperature and over-pressure shut-offs housed within a robust aluminum frame.
  • Modular Catalyst Evaluation: Quick-disassembly fixed-bed reactor designed for rapid catalyst loading and comparative kinetic studies.

Technical Specifications and Curriculum Mapping

Module / System Component Technical Specifications Curriculum & Textbook Alignment
Fixed-Bed Reactor System Material: 316L Stainless Steel; Max Pressure: 2 MPa; Quick-disassembly coupling design. Chemical Reaction Engineering
• Heterogeneous Catalysis and Kinetics
• Fixed-Bed Reactor Design and Pressure Drop
Thermal Management System Three-stage programmable heating; Range: 0–1000°C; Accuracy: ±1°C. Transport Processes and Unit Operations / Unit Operations of Chemical Engineering
• Conductive and Convective Heat Transfer
• Non-isothermal Reactor Operation
Gas Delivery & Flow Control 7 Mass Flow Controllers (MFC); Flow range: 0–500 mL/min; Integrated gas mixing manifold. Transport Processes and Unit Operations
• Fluid Flow and Gas Dynamics
• Mass Transfer in Gas Mixtures
Process Control & Data Acquisition 15-inch industrial touchscreen; real-time data logging, cloud-based monitoring, and export. Chemical Engineering Design / Process Dynamics and Control
• Instrumentation and Control Loop Design
• Automated Data Acquisition
System Safety & Auxiliaries Integrated over-temp/over-pressure alarms; dual gas-leak detection options; heavy-duty caster frame. Chemical Engineering Design
• Process Safety Management (HAZOP concepts)
• Pilot Plant Layout and Piping

Academic Applications and Curriculum Integration

This pilot plant bridges the gap between theoretical calculations and practical process engineering. In Chemical Engineering, Environmental Engineering, and Energy/Fuel Technology programs, students often study complex concepts that are difficult to visualize in a standard lecture.

For instance, when studying Unit Operations of Chemical Engineering, the transport phenomena of high-temperature gases through packed beds become tangible realities on this unit. Similarly, in courses utilizing Transport Processes and Unit Operations (or Transport Processes and Separation Process Principles), students can analyze steady-state heat conduction across the multi-zone furnace and mass transfer during catalytic cracking.

Furthermore, the system serves as a physical reference for Chemical Engineering Design courses, demonstrating piping layouts, instrumentation symbols, and process safety barriers in action. By operating this pilot plant, students transition from reading about catalytic equations in reaction engineering textbooks to managing real-world reaction thermodynamics and mass balances.
